Heres a handy trick you can use when youre having trouble navigating a large document. Right-click a heading, click Expand/Collapse, and click Collapse All Headings. Now with all the body text out of the way, its easier to browse through the document. The collapsed headings become something like a table of contents.
Reason: The browser is simply reading the metadata that is saved in the actual PDF file as the document title, which may be different from the document file name. You may confirm this by opening the PDF file in docHub Reader navigate to File Properties.

Choose File Properties. Click a tab in the Document Properties dialog box. Change Title.
Follow the steps below to create such a field in docHub: Enter Form Editing mode by going to Forms - Create/Edit Forms. Right click on a text field and select Properties. Under Appearance tab, click on font size and select Auto Go to Options tab and check Multiline checkbox.
